## Summary
Vlad the Impaler was a 15th-century ruler of Wallachia, a principality in Southeast Europe between 1330–1859. He is primarily known as a ruler, with his most notable legacy tied to his principality and historical influence. His aliases include Vlad III the Impaler, Vlad Dracula, and Vlad Țepeș, reflecting his complex and often mythologized reputation.
